Brodhead Middle School seventh graders last week planted four trees in celebration of Arbor Day. With the help of Rich Vogel and Brad Rosheisen, two Canada Red Choke cherry trees were planted near the school’s basketball hoops. By Tony Ends, Correspondent Brodhead voters approved a school district referendum to exceed state revenue limits during last week’s nonpartisan election held April 5.
